CJC-1295

CJC-1295 / IPAMORELIN /SERMORELIN TROCHE

CJC‑1295 is a synthetic peptide designed to stimulate the release of growth hormone (GH) by acting on the body’s natural growth‑hormone–releasing pathways. It is often discussed in medical and research settings for its possible metabolic and restorative effects. While research is still limited and ongoing, several potential benefits have been explored:

 

INCREASED GROWTH HORMONE AND IGF-1 LEVELS 

CJC‑1295 can promote a sustained rise in GH and insulin‑like growth factor‑1 (IGF‑1), which play key roles in tissue repair, metabolism, and cellular growth.

​

SUPPORT MUSCLE RECOVERY AND REPAIR 

Higher GH levels may help improve recovery from exercise and support lean tissue maintenance. This is one reason it is studied in the context of age‑related muscle decline.

​

BODY COMPOSITION AND PERFORMANCE 

Some early research suggests that increased GH activity may support fat metabolism and help preserve lean mass. However, this is not established as a weight‑loss treatment, and evidence in humans is limited. Growth hormone release is tied to deep sleep cycles. Some users report improved sleep quality, though this is anecdotal and not well‑studied.

​

OTHER INFORMATION 

CJC‑1295 is designed to last longer in the body than naturally occurring growth‑hormone–releasing hormones, which is why it is of interest in clinical research. CJC‑1295 is still being studied. Its safety, long‑term effects, and effectiveness for non‑medical uses are not well established, and it should only be used under the guidance of a qualified healthcare professional.
